TOD:

I grew up in Greenville SC, and it was the home of a "local" franchise (a few cities in South and North Carolina, IIRC) called "Little Pigs of America".  Their BBQ was most excellent.  Their sauce was mustard based (a Carolinas quirk) and also most excellent.  The pork was always chopped really fine rather than pulled.  Nice chunks but small ones.

Have had other BBQ in other cities...some very good, some not...but I do not recall the name of the places.

Locally, here in the town of Johnston SC in the CSRA, there is a lot of BBQ on various menus.  None sing out to me, thus far, but they are good.
